The Beatitudes (Our Gospel Values)

The Sermon on the Mount found in the Gospel of Matthew proclaims some of the richest and most familiar teachings of Jesus: The Beatitudes.

The blue sentences below each Beatitude help to explain the meaning to the children.

The Beatitudes

Blessed are the poor in spirit, for theirs is the kingdom of heaven.

Trust God and put him above material things

Blessed are those who mourn, for they will be comforted.

When we are sad, God will comfort us.

Blessed are the meek, for they will inherit the earth.

To be kind and loving to all, not just our friends and family.

Blessed are those who hunger and thirst for righteousness, for they will be filled.

To be honest, fair and seek justice.

Blessed are the merciful, for they will receive mercy.

To be patient and not only think of ourselves.

Blessed are the pure in heart, for they will see God.

Keep our mind, thoughts and decisions good.

Blessed are the peacemakers, for they will be called children of God.

Make peace and help others get along.

Blessed are those who are persecuted for righteousness’sake, for theirs is the kingdom of heaven.

Do the right thing, even when others may make fun of us or not understand.

The Teaching of Gospel (British) Values

St Thomas a Becket Catholic Primary School is a Catholic School which seeks to live out the values of Jesus Christ.

As a Catholic school we are fully committed to the values contained within the Gospels. As modern British values have evolved from a time when we were historically Christian, our Gospel values and British values are fundamentally linked and interwoven.  In 2011, the government defined British Values as democracythe rule of lawindividual libertymutual respect and tolerance of different faiths and beliefs.
